Bubba Smith

Summary

Bubba Smith is a human[1]. He was born in Beaumont[2]. He was born on +1945-02-28T00:00:00Z[3]. He died in Los Angeles[4]. He died on +2011-08-03T00:00:00Z[5]. He worked as a television actor[6], film actor[7], American football player[8], actor[9], and basketball player[10].
